Salary overview

Median pay in Tampa, FL is $28,440 a year, 25.7% under the national median of $38,300 for this occupation. Half of workers earn between $28,440 and $37,220. Beyond that band, the tenth percentile sits at $27,060 and the ninetieth at $44,330.

The area has 240 jobs in this occupation, which works out to 0.2 of every thousand jobs. Orlando leads the state's metro areas for this occupation, at $42,140. Set against every other occupation measured in the same area, it ranks 626th of 629 by median pay.

What the pay is worth locally

Prices in Tampa run 3.4% above the national average, so the median of $28,440 buys what $27,505 would elsewhere in the country. Measured that way the gap against the national median narrows to 28.2% below the national median in real terms.
